Output 0023b31bfa968f775590bb7c96f63327634a589eafd56f672b14eefc2b1022a4:0

value
37708271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b326c173445723962049d853978fd17788d28006 OP_EQUALVERIFY OP_CHECKSIG
address
1HLGP8T9fXG5c2c8PEwgxmRogF7feFAei5
transaction
0023b31bfa968f775590bb7c96f63327634a589eafd56f672b14eefc2b1022a4
confirmations
493850
spent
true